The captivating print titled "WASHINGTON, D. C. 1800" takes us on a journey back in time to the early days of the American capital. This line engraving, created by an English artist named George Isham Parkyns in 1804, offers a scenic view of Washington, D. C. as it appeared in the year 1800. The image showcases the city's landscape with its charming architecture and natural beauty. The Potomac River gracefully flows through the scene, adding a touch of serenity to this bustling metropolis.
